Bobbie Ann Hampton 1950 - 2001

Bobbie Ann Hampton of Canton, Stark County, OH was born on April 16, 1950, and died at age 50 years old on February 27, 2001.

In 1950, in the year that Bobbie Ann Hampton was born, on June 25th, the Korean War began when North Korean Communist forces crossed the 38th parallel. The Soviet Union and China backed North Korea and the U.N., primarily the United States backed South Korea.

In 1964, at the age of merely 14 years old, Bobbie Ann was alive when in June, three young civil rights workers - Andrew Goodman and Mickey Schwerner from New York City, and James Chaney from Meridian, Mississippi - were kidnapped and murdered in Mississippi. Working with "Freedom Summer", they were registering African-Americans to vote in the Southern states. Their bodies were found two months later. Although it was discovered that the White Knights of the Ku Klux Klan, the Neshoba County Sheriff's Office and the Philadelphia, Mississippi Police Department were involved, only 7 men were convicted and served less than six years.
